Output 21c90f6d39bbc0b69f248e67a60411f04503609b50a20031f78ea008560480f4:0

value
106656852
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70e1e22e07108b74dbc383556e322671ba7c26ad OP_EQUAL
address
MJC2WaR7iakjQXqSjmrwvKWNRGgbQdYzKE
transaction
21c90f6d39bbc0b69f248e67a60411f04503609b50a20031f78ea008560480f4
spent
true